carry to hold and take from one place to another.
celebration a party or anything else that people do to honor a special event.
citizen a person who is a member of a country because of being born there or being accepted as a member by law.
drum an instrument for playing music that has a hollow round shape and a tight covering over an open end. You play a drum by hitting its surface with your hands or sticks.
form the shape or structure of something.
include to have or contain as a part of the whole.
letter a symbol, such as "A" or "B," in writing that represents a sound in a language.
lung either of the two organs in the body that control breathing.
offer to present something to be accepted or refused.
paste a mixture used to stick paper or other light materials together.
pit1 a deep natural or artificial hole in the ground.
stall1 an area of a barn or stable used for holding a single animal.
strain to hurt or injure something by using it too much.
sweat to give off a liquid through the skin.
ticket a small piece of paper that shows that you have paid for something.
